FOR THE LOVE OF Wolves

LEXI and Ronnie Austen have always been champions for the animal community; throughout their lives they have been bringing relief to an array of animals that have crossed their path, and their relationship has thrived on their common goal of bringing hope to the lives of animals destined for death. They never expected they’ ever be running an organisation themselves, though.
